"Old Soldiers Never Die" (They Just Fade Away)
A Tribute to General Douglas MacArthur
Words and Music by Frank Westphal
Vocal by Herb Jeffries with Orchestra and Chorus under the direction of Jeff Alexander.
Edited with fragments of MacArthur's farewell speech to Congress before the Joint Meeting, April 19, 1951.

  • Frank Westphal was a band director, composer, song writer, pianist and radio broadcaster. He made about 50 recordings between 1922 and 1924. He recorded as Frank Westphal and his Raibo Orchestra, Eddie Elkins' Orchestra, Regal Novelty Orchestra, and Corona Dance Orchestra. He aslo recorded a number of piano solos during this period. He later directed radio studio orchestras in Chicago in late 1920s through 1930s. His 15-minute radio programs were broadcast nationally in in the 1930s.
